  2. The Grammar School of King Edward VI at Stratford-upon-Avon (commonly referred to as King Edward VI School or shortened to K.E.S.) is a grammar school and academy in Stratford-upon-Avon, Warwickshire, England, traditionally for boys only.

  6. A state school for boys aged from 11 to 18. Boarding: No. Local authority: Warwickshire. Pupils: 791 (670 boys; 121 girls); sixth formers: 344 (223 boys; 121 girls) Religion: None. Open days: June. Review: View The Good Schools Guide Review. Ofsted: Latest Overall effectiveness Outstanding 1. 16-19 study programmes Outstanding 1.
